Mojo rising...

Spent many daylight hours yesterday in peace (amazing....) working through the math and the layout, machining and fit up of the chainstays. Difficult cut to align into the drawing because of the odd geometry of the Paragon sliders. But finally last night I cracked it and got both sides cut to the drop out profiles. The bends are gonna be nice. Also got my frame jig dialed in for BB drop, and the modified chainstay lengths to account for the dropouts. All set. Need to figure out how to cheat a jig that will hold the stays in phase while I tack them in....let alone, cut out the bottom bracket. The checklist is set, and gets shorter all the time.
